Either the Domke F-5XA or slightly larger XB. Depends also on how padded you like your bags because the Domkes use thinner padding for more of a body hugging design than the typical well-stuffed, boxy bags.

I use the Crumpler 5MDH for a 5D2/50 1.2L/hood with just enough room left for my 220EX, iPhone and a couple CF cards. It's designed to look like a messenger bag but is so small it feels a bit purse-like.

My only beef with the Crumpler bags is the cloth used it very abrasive and will really chew up delicate fabrics if you walk around a lot. I have many holes in my t-shirts where the bag rubs on my hip. Finally I sewed a bit of thin leather on each bag and can wear silk or fine leather jackets without injury.
Domke F-5XB is the perfect size when 5D + 35L is all I want to bring. It also fits my cell phone, pen, spare battery and wallet, but that's about it.
The bag is pretty neutral looking. I find it easy to take the camera out and put it back in (it fits with the hood mounted which is great). In general I'm happy with it, but the velcro is very noisy and I would love to have a slightly more stylish bag.
